As far as tantel goes, the types of resists randomly shift. So even though you bought a tantel armor with all resists, as soon as you log or take a shuttle, you will likely lose that stun resistance. Armorsmiths have no control over what types of resists are on tantel and PSGs. Many have spent hours making them until the got one will all resists, then stuck them on a vendor or factory produced them and gotten different resists. If you pull out 20 from the same crate, they will likely all have different resists from each other and the schematic used to make them. Its been tested with PSGs, where if you take a shuttle the types of resists will change.
As far as a stun layer goes, if one was used, stun would appear in the special protection category, not the effectiveness category which is where I assume you saw it. Also, thereare bugs regarding layers and scales, so not many people use them. In addition to adding encumbrance, layers move a damage type the layer corresponds to, to the special protection section where it can be worse than it was before and cannot be raised with experimentation. Also, if the damage type was a vulnerability before (stun is always supposed to be a vulnerability on player crafted armor), then the armor will appear to have some stun resist in the special protection, but the armors vulnerability coded into the armor will override it. Thus the stun layered armor looks to have stun resists, but it doesn't.
